Output 98598963a36f15617ec069e10e1259b484e40fc458b64f3aab561f7332109258:7

value
732320000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ca9b57fe60842547a9b59157892a90085b3c5299 OP_EQUALVERIFY OP_CHECKSIG
address
LdhErS8G8Dy3V1CSQuZx1Ex98pfcNrUS3s
transaction
98598963a36f15617ec069e10e1259b484e40fc458b64f3aab561f7332109258
spent
true